Writing Center - Regional Learning Centers
The Columbus State Community College Writing Center is a free one-on-one tutorial service for students, faculty, and staff.
Tutors work with writers on a variety of assignments such as critical essays, research papers, reviews, resumes, formal business letters, lab reports, case studies, poems, and job applications. Tutors do not write papers, edit final drafts, or discuss grades, but they do help clients improve grammar, punctuation, organization, spelling, vocabulary, and other skills related to writing. Tutors are experts at helping clients develop confidence in their own ability to write for success across the curriculum.
